This year’s event will take place between February 20th and 23rd in Atwater Village, Los Angeles and, unlike conventional art fairs that are known to showcase established names, The Other Art Fair provides a platform for emerging and under-represented artists. Each edition of the fair is carefully curated, offering a variety of artistic styles, mediums and perspectives. It now operates in cities around the world, including London, New York, Sydney and returns this year to Los Angeles.
In the wake of the city’s recent wildfires, events that platform emerging artists are more important than ever, and The Other Art Fair has pledged to donate 100% of the profits from the Friday Late tickets to the L.A. Arts Community Fire Relief Fund. This organisation works to support art professionals affected by the wildfires, providing vital funding and guidance to the city’s arts community amid the ongoing devastation.
In addition to supporting the LA community, this is where to see everything from painting and sculpture to digital art, installations, and interactive opportunities such as live performances, workshops and panel discussions.
